Alchemy and the Ripley Scrolls 1400-1700
This curated selection of material was brought together to show how European alchemists built on Greco-Egyptian, Islamic, and late medieval foundations to create a golden age of alchemy from the 15th century to the time of Sir Isaac Newton.
